Mount Athos Pilgrims‘ Office
Mount Athos Pilgrims‘ Office is a tourism office in Aristotelis, Chalkidiki, Central Macedonia. Mount Athos Pilgrims‘ Office is situated nearby to the hotel Xenia of Ouranoupoli, as well as near the church Saints Constantine and Helen.- Opening hours:
Monday—Friday: 5:30 AM—1:00 PM
Saturday: 6:00 AM—1:00 PM
Sunday: 8:00 AM—1:00 PM - Type: Tourism office
- Address: Ουρανούπολη, 63075

Ouranoupoli
Photo: Paul Munhoven,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ouranoupoli is a village of 825 people in Greece. It is near Mount Athos and is mostly used as a jumping off point for there, or a place for women to stay, since they are not allowed in the monasteries.
Ammouliani
Photo: Asybaris01, Public domain.
Ammouliani, also known as Amoliani, is an island in the Singitic Gulf in the Chalkidiki regional unit of northern Greece, about 120 km from Thessaloniki.
